LENT: The season of Lent begins on Ash Wednesday 1st. of March, which is a day of Fast and Abstinence. The word Lent comes from the Old English word ‘Lengten’ (the lengthening of the days) an old word for Springtime. The beginning of new life. In Lent, we begin our new life of faith, which springs from the Resurrection of Jesus Christ. ST MACARTAN: This year we celebrate the 1,500.anniversary of the death, in the year 506AD, of the Patron Saint of our Diocese of Clogher.The celebrations will begin with a week of prayer in each parish. Beginning on St.Patricks Day and ending with a special Mass on the 24th.of March (the feast of Macartan) in the Parish Church. The whole Diocese will gather in the Cathedral of St.Macartan in Sunday 26th.of March at 3.00pm.for the Diocesan celebration.
